Recently, the Union Minister for Ports, Shipping, and Waterways inaugurated an inland waterway terminal (IWT) on the Brahmaputra River in Jogighopa, Assam. This terminal is expected to transform connectivity in the region and boost trilateral trade with Bhutan and Bangladesh. The foundation stone for this terminal was laid in February 2021, and it has been developed at a cost of ₹82 crore.
